Dr. Katherine Volpe specializes in disorders of the female pelvic floor. She is fellowship trained in Urogynecology and reconstructive pelvic surgery and double board certified Urogynecology and OB/GYN.

One in three women will have issues with urinary leakage, bowel control or pelvic organ prolapse during their lifetime. Despite how common these issues are, women are often hesitant to discuss them with their physician. Dr. Volpe understands the sensitive, personal nature of these conditions and is honored to guide her patients through their many options from holistic and complementary therapies to minimally invasive surgeries.

A native of Northern California, Dr. Volpe was drawn to the service mission of Gonzaga University in Spokane, WA and stayed in the Northwest to attend medical school at Oregon Health and Science University before making her way back to the sunshine. Her interests include minimally invasive surgery and pelvic reconstruction. She is a cofounder of the American Urogynecologic Association Health Disparities Special Interest Group and is a top 10 reviewer for one of the major journals in her field: “Urogynecology”. In her free time, she enjoys exploring new restaurants with her husband, hiking and gardening.
